  • New MongoDB Vulnerability Allows Attackers to Crash Servers, Exposing Critical Data

    ·

    CVE/vulnerability, cyber security, Cyber Security News, vulnerability

    Cato CTRL’s senior security researcher, Vitaly Simonovich, has uncovered a high-severity dos vulnerability in MongoDB, tracked as CVE-2026-25611, that lets unauthenticated attackers crash any exposed MongoDB server.​ CVE-2026-25611 is rooted in MongoDB’s OP_COMPRESSED wire protocol, a compression feature introduced in version 3.4 and enabled by default since version 3.6. The flaw is classified under CWE-405 (Asymmetric Resource Consumption), […]

  • Threat Actors Exploit Fake Claude Code Downloads to Deploy Infostealer Malware

    ·

    cyber security, Cyber Security News, Malware

    Threat actors are abusing interest in Anthropic’s Claude Code tools by setting up fake download pages that ultimately drop a lightweight infostealer via mshta.exe. The campaign shows how a single living‑off‑the‑land binary (LOLBIN) can power an effective data‑theft chain without any complex malware framework.   • PoC Exploit for Cisco SD-WAN 0-Day Vulnerability Now Released, Actively Exploited in the Wild

    ·

    CVE/vulnerability, cyber security, Cyber Security News, PoC, vulnerability

    A critical zero-day vulnerability in Cisco Catalyst SD-WAN infrastructure, tracked as CVE-2026-20127, is currently under active exploitation by highly sophisticated threat actors. The situation has grown considerably more severe following the public release of a working Proof-of-Concept (PoC) exploit, which significantly lowers the barrier to entry for cybercriminals.   • Critical pac4j-jwt Authentication Bypass Vulnerability Allows Attackers to Impersonate Any User

    ·

    CVE/vulnerability, cyber security, Cyber Security News, vulnerability

    A critical security flaw in the popular Java authentication library pac4j-jwt allows attackers to completely bypass authentication and impersonate any user, including administrators.
